IN RE GUARDIANSHIP OF MACOLINO

No. 86-2124.

506 So.2d 1183 (1987)

In re the GUARDIANSHIP OF Bret MACOLINO, Minor Child. John MACOLINO, Appellant, v. STATE of Florida, Appellee.

District Court of Appeal of Florida, Fifth District.

May 14, 1987.


Attorney(s) appearing for the Case

Charles D. Fantl, Salt Springs, for appellant.

Robert A. Butterworth, Atty. Gen., and Jason Vail, Dept. of Legal Affairs, Tallahassee, for appellee.


PER CURIAM.

In anticipation of the settlement of a personal injury claim on behalf of his minor son, Bret Macolino, the father, John Macolino, had himself appointed guardian of the property of said son in Putnam County, Florida, where the family then lived. The guardian and the ward then moved their residence from Putnam County to Marion County, Florida. The guardian petitioned the circuit court of Marion County and was appointed guardian there.
